YoRHa No. 2 Type B (ヨルハ二号B型, YoRuHa Nigō B-gata) or 2B is the main protagonist of the 2017 video game Nier: Automata. She appeared in Soulcalibur VI as a guest via DLC, released on December 18, 2018.

Her official title is Glory to Mankind.

Biography

2B was created 3 years before the events of the game as part of the new line of YoRHa androids. She was given the designation of 2B as a cover by the YoRHa Commander, who gave her orders to observe one of the new Scanner models in action during YoRHa's operations against the machines. In reality, she is an Executioner model, 2E, rather than a Battle-type android as she is named.

2B's role was to ensure that 9S would not discover the true nature of Project YoRHa by executing him in case he dug too deep because of the natural curiosity programmed into him. Over the course of hundreds of operations, 2B was forced to kill 9S and wipe his memory countless times, an act that she came to hate for the pain it caused her after bonding with him over that time. The said project was supposed to assert that the human race still exists and that units like herself was to protect what was then, the remnants of humanity.

Physical Appearance

2B is a female android created by YoRHa. She has short white hair with a headband. She wears her standard YoRHa uniform, which consists of a black puffy sleeved dress with a side slit and bow; decorated with feathers and sheer material, with her back and a bit of her bust exposed and white and black gloves. She also wears thigh-highs and thigh-length heeled boots. 2B also posesses a visor that wraps around and covers her eyes; which she rarely takes off. However, if removed, her eyes are revealed to be bluish-gray in color.

Personality

2B is a blade of quiet determination. As a combat android, she does not encourage idle chatter on frivolous subjects and is generally reticent towards others. She also has high respect for the chain of command and rarely questions her orders, unlike her partner. However, 2B occasionally expresses a notably sardonic wit in the face of certain situations and can even be hot-headed at times.

2B is prone to letting her emotionless guise slip in certain situations. As she and 9S become closer, she becomes more sociable and willing to engage in conversation. For example, she humors 9S when he talks about taking her shopping after the war with the Machines has ended and even uses his preferred nickname of 'Nines', though she quickly takes it back. 2B also exhibits thinly-veiled jealousy when 9S agrees to help the Resistance member in the Amnesia side quest, accusing him of falling for her. In the final battle against Adam, she expresses pure rage and raw hatred for the Machine Leader when she witnesses 9S's critical condition, swearing she would kill him.

In numerous moments throughout her adventure, 2B expresses frustration and pain with her true role in relation to 9S, hating the cycle they are locked in. She becomes emotional at having a chance to finally save the 9S she knows from Engels' attack at the beginning of the game but later shows anger at learning that his memory after their initial rendezvous was lost.

Costumes

2B's Color 1 is her YoRHa uniform from the game NiER: Automata.

Her Color 2 is the same as her Color 1, albeit re-colored white. Her hair in this costume is now brown and she has darker skin.

Downloading 2B will give players the a revealing lingerie like set for customization. This costume was originally worn by Kaine; a character from the original NiER series.

Weapon & Style

Virtuous Contract & Virtuous Treaty

Virtuous Contract is a white blade used by samurai of the East. Virtuous Treaty bears similar patterns to Virtuous Contract on its grip, but is imbued with a deeper, more formal meaning. Both have been carefully tuned for maximum efficiency in the hands of a YoRHa android. Virtuous Contract has been 2B's constant companion through countless battles, and she places a great deal of trust in the sturdy sword. Even when forced to abandon her body and activate a new one, she always seeks to recover it. In truth, there is another reason why she is so loathe to part with her blade: Recorded in the memory circuits of Virtuous Contract is the data from all her battles and missions. It is said this is related to a secret mission entrusted to her, but this theory has not been verified.

Autonomous Anti-Machine Combat Android

YoRHa fighting techniques are designed for combat against machine lifeforms. Installed in exquisitely deadly bodies specially built for the annihilation of their mechanical foes, they employ acrobatic leaps and midair slashes, lightning-fast evasions, and perfectly coordinated strikes with tactical support pods in a complex and flexible combat style.

YoRHa combat androids are capable of wielding multiple weapons at any given time, smoothly switching from one to the other to best suit the situation. Although generally equipped with one small sword and one large sword, they are also adept with spears and other martial weapons.

Combat androids are constantly updated with battle analyzed by YoRHa operators; however, differences in individual units’ abilities to exist. A YoRHa model’s fighting style and skill varies greatly depending on their experience and the missions they’ve completed. 2B, in particular, possesses ability far above that of her Type-B peers.

As a deadly last resort, 2B can also destabilize her reactor core to self-destruct, causing her black box to explode if her situation becomes dire.

Critical Edge

Suppression: Extermination Gambit: 2B draws her small sword and proceeds to slash her opponent multiple times before ending with a wall of weapons from the floor.

Limiter Release: Self-Destruct: Only available when low on health. 2B commands Pod to fire a gravity shell that attract 2B and her opponent. Upon approaching her opponent, a 2-second countdown timer starts ticking where should it reach zero, 2B will explode.

Trivia

  • She is one of the two artificially made female characters in the series, the other being Ashlotte.
  • 2B is the first guest character representing Square Enix, unlike Cloud Strife from Final Fantasy who was originally planned to be in Soulcalibur II prior to being replaced by the second-party guest Heihachi Mishima.
  • She is the first proper female guest character in the Soul series, rather than as one of the pseudo guests like KOS-MOS in Soulcalibur III and Angol Fear in Soulcalibur IV.
  • She is the first guest character to be customizable and have their armor broken, followed by Haohmaru.
  • Due to her status as a downloadable guest character, 2B is the first playable guest character not to have a storyline in Soul Chronicle. This may apply to future DLC guest characters.
  • Unlike Kilik, 2B's alternate Critical Edge is not a Soul Charge-based exclusive. Instead, it can only be used when health is at or below 30%, similar how Siegfried gains an exclusive boost from his “Dark Legacy”.
  • The win pose in which her pod tells her that she's being watched from below is a reference to the What Are You Doing? achievement in NiER: Automata where the player has to look up her skirt ten times to obtain said achievement.
  • While a custom character is using 2B's fighting style, if the pitch of his voice is changed, Pod's pitch changes too.
  • 2B shares the same English voice actress as Talim.
